The newly constructed 4th Street Bridge spans the unpaved Los Angeles River which at this time is a stream meandering in a wash bed littered with debris. At a construction cost of $1,906,000, the bridge not only spans the river but Santa Fe and Union Pacific multiple tracks and two arterial highways - Santa Fe Ave. and Mission Rd. It is composed of four pylons supporting a 234 ft. central arch and has pedestrians stairways. Dated June 30, 1931.
